Fuel it 650hp fuel pump
Hi
Hoping to get some advice as struggling to get this fuel pump kit wired up and working correctly. I emailed fuel it multiple times but haven't had any response. Has anyone had experience with this kit? Some advice on wiring the hobbs switch to the relay would be great Also the fuel gauge will only ever read 3/4 full |

yes.
for one, throw away the hobbs switch that comes with the kit, get a honeywell pressure switch. second test the new hobbs switch and set it to close the ground at the desired pressure which is probably 4psi. on the fuel pump, ground to the chassis, use a clean ground preferably the ground terminal. 86- run to switched battery voltage 85- run to Hobbs switch pin 1 30- run to battery voltage use larger gauge wire here for pump power. 87- run to fuel pump power side. Hobbs switch pin 1- to relay pin 85 pin 2- chassis ground if your tank doesnt read full something is blocking the measuring unit
